About this data
The Statistical Annex to the annual Africa's Development Dynamics (AFDD) report is a collection of development indicators that were gathered and analysed while conducting the research that went into the report. These data are also available online for free viewing or download at https://oe.cd/AFDD-2024, a bilingual website which links to the electronic version of the Africa's Development Dynamics book in both English and French. Table 28 shows the average cost of importing and exporting goods calculated as a percentage of the value of goods traded, broken down by the origin and destination of the trade, whether it is with bordering countries, with countries in the same region, or the same continent.
